Become an Early Childhood Educator with the Ottawa-Carleton District School Board, leading play-based programs for Kindergarten students. This part-time role is perfect for dedicated educational leaders passionate about child development.
The Ottawa-Carleton District School Board seeks a creative educator to support children's cognitive and emotional growth. Under the Extended Day Program Team Manager, you will collaborate with staff to deliver high-quality learning experiences for Junior and Senior Kindergarten, as well as school-age children. Your role will be crucial in fostering an inclusive workplace where every child can thrive.
Key Responsibilities:
• Develop engaging play-based programs for young learners
• Collaborate with EDP staff to enhance educational offerings
• Communicate effectively with parents and colleagues
• Support social and emotional development in diverse settings
• Lead before and after-school initiatives at designated schools
Requirements:
• Two-year Early Childhood Education diploma or equivalent
• Minimum one year of childcare experience
• Valid First Aid/CPR certification
• Police Records Check for the Vulnerable Sector
• Registration with Ontario College of Early Childhood Educators
